Africa & Caribbean International Film Festival "ACI FILM FESTIVAL" is an event aims at building a bridge between Africa, the Caribbean, and beyond in the Film industry and related sectors.
The First edition will take place from July 28th to 31st, 2026 at Geeta University, Panipat, India.

The festival runs from July 28th to July 31st, 2026, in and around Panipat, India. Exact venue details will be announced closer to the event date.
The festival is open to filmmakers, producers, students, industry professionals, distributors, and cinema enthusiasts from around the world. We particularly welcome participants from Africa, the Caribbean, and India.
Visit our Nomination page to submit your film. Fill out the nomination form with your film details, category, and a link to your trailer or screener. Our jury will review all submissions.
The VIP Pass ($1,000) includes: access to the opening ceremony, daily lunch, all workshops, 2 exclusive B2B sessions, passing panel discussions, film screenings, guided tours, yoga, and highly coveted access to the Awards Ceremony.
We offer eight professional workshops: Acting, Set Design, Scriptwriting, Sound Engineering, Costume Design, Film Makeup Artistry, Props & Production, and Animation with AI. All led by respected industry experts.
Yes! We offer an International Student Pass at $300, which includes entry to the opening ceremony, sessions, lunch breaks, guided tours, and yoga. Valid student identification is required at check-in.
